Rubin Kazan attacker Wakaso Mubarak joins Las Palmas on a season-long loan deal.

Newly-promoted La Liga club Las Palmas have boosted their squad with the signing of Ghana international Wakaso Mubarak on loan from Rubin Kazan.

The 25-year-old moved to Rubin from Espanyol in 2013, but struggled to make his mark in Russia and spent last season loan at Celtic.

The 31-time international footballer has now been granted another loan move and will play for his fourth Spanish club following previous spells at Villarreal and Elche.

Wakaso, who is primarily an attacker, could make his Las Palmas debut in the trip to Celta Vigo on September 13.
